Arduino Uno adalah salah satu board mikrokontroler yang paling populer digunakan di kalangan penggemar elektronika dan pembuat proyek DIY. Salah satu fitur unggulannya adalah kemampuannya untuk menerima sumber daya dari berbagai sumber, baik melalui USB maupun sumber daya eksternal. Namun, pengaturan sumber daya eksternal yang tidak tepat dapat mengakibatkan kerusakan pada board dan komponen yang terhubung. Dalam artikel ini, kita akan membahas beberapa kesalahan umum dalam pengaturan sumber daya eksternal pada Arduino Uno serta solusi untuk setiap masalah tersebut.
Pengenalan tentang Arduino Uno dan Sumber Daya Eksternal
Arduino Uno memiliki konektor daya yang memungkinkan pengguna untuk menghubungkan sumber daya eksternal, biasanya berupa adaptor AC-DC atau baterai. Opsi sumber daya bisa sangat bermanfaat, terutama saat proyek Anda memerlukan penggunaan daya yang lebih besar atau saat Anda ingin menjalankan proyek secara portabel.
Spesifikasi Sumber Daya
Sebelum membahas kesalahan, perlu dicatat bahwa Arduino Uno memiliki rentang tegangan yang dapat diterima untuk sumber daya eksternal:
- Rentang tegangan yang aman: 7V hingga 12V
- Batas maksimum: 20V
Menggunakan tegangan di luar rentang ini dapat mengakibatkan kerusakan permanen pada mikrokontroler dan komponen lainnya.
Kesalahan Umum dalam Pengaturan Sumber Daya Eksternal
1. Menggunakan Tegangan yang Salah
Salah satu kesalahan paling umum adalah menggunakan tegangan yang terlalu tinggi atau terlalu rendah. Menggunakan sumber daya di bawah 7V dapat menyebabkan board tidak berfungsi dengan baik, sementara lebih dari 12V dapat mengakibatkan kerusakan pada regulator tegangan.
Solusi:
Selalu periksa spesifikasi tegangan sebelum menghubungkan sumber daya eksternal. Gunakan adaptor atau baterai yang sesuai dengan rentang yang disarankan (7V hingga 12V).
2. Kesalahan Polaritas
Ketika menghubungkan sumber daya eksternal, pengguna kadang-kadang salah dalam menghubungkan polaritas. Menghubungkan positif dan negatif secara terbalik bisa merusak board Arduino.
Solusi:
Selalu periksa koneksi polaritas sebelum menghubungkan daya. Gunakan konektor yang tidak dapat dipasang secara terbalik atau sistem pengaman lain untuk mencegah kesalahan ini.
3. Menggunakan Sumber Daya yang Tidak Stabil
Beberapa pengguna mungkin menggunakan sumber daya yang tidak stabil, seperti sumber yang tidak teratur atau dari komponen bekas. Tegangan yang fluktuatif bisa merusak komponen atau membuat Arduino mengalami reset secara acak.
Solusi:
Gunakan adaptor atau baterai yang berkualitas dan memiliki regulator tegangan yang stabil. Jika menggunakan baterai, pastikan untuk memeriksa level voltase secara teratur.
4. Mengabaikan Konsumsi Arus
Penting untuk memperhitungkan total konsumsi arus dari semua komponen yang terhubung ke Arduino. Banyak pengguna tidak menyadari bahwa beberapa komponen dapat menarik arus jauh lebih besar dibanding yang diharapkan.
Solusi:
Hitung total arus yang dibutuhkan oleh semua komponen. Pastikan sumber daya eksternal dapat memenuhi kebutuhan arus tersebut dan memiliki kapasitas lebih untuk menghindari overload.
5. Tidak Menggunakan Regulator Eksternal untuk Beban Tinggi
Ketika menggunakan motor atau komponen lain yang memerlukan arus tinggi, tidak jarang pengguna salah menghubungkan semua beban langsung ke board Arduino.
Solusi:
Gunakan regulator eksternal atau relay untuk mengendalikan beban tinggi. Dengan cara ini, arus tinggi tidak akan mengalir langsung melalui board Arduino yang dapat merusaksannya.
Tips Tambahan untuk Pengaturan Sumber Daya Eksternal
Gunakan Multimeter
Mengukur Tegangan: Sebelum menghubungkan sumber daya, gunakan multimeter untuk memeriksa tegangan output dari adaptor atau sumber daya yang Anda gunakan. Pastikan tegangan berada dalam rentang yang direkomendasikan.
Rencanakan Skema Rangkaian
Perencanaan yang Baik: Rencanakan skema rangkaian dengan teliti. Catat semua komponen dan arus yang mereka butuhkan agar Anda bisa memastikan bahwa sumber daya eksternal yang digunakan memadai.
Gunakan Fuse
Perlindungan Tambahan: Menggunakan fuse di jalur daya bisa memberikan perlindungan tambahan terhadap arus lebih. Jika arus melebihi batas, fuse akan putus dan mencegah kerusakan lebih lanjut.
Kesimpulan
Pengaturan sumber daya eksternal pada Arduino Uno merupakan aspek penting yang perlu diperhatikan untuk memastikan proyek Anda berjalan dengan baik dan aman. Kesalahan seperti menggunakan tegangan yang salah, kesalahan polaritas, sumber daya yang tidak stabil, serta mengabaikan kebutuhan arus dapat menyebabkan kerusakan yang serius pada board dan komponen. Dengan memperhatikan solusi dan tips yang telah dijelaskan, Anda dapat menghindari kesalahan umum dan memastikan proyek Arduino Anda dapat berjalan dengan sukses. Selamat mencoba dan berkreasi dengan proyek-proyek Arduino Anda!